Navonil Bose is a scholar working on Biomedical Engineering, Polymers and Plastics and Electrical and Electronic Engineering. According to data from OpenAlex, Navonil Bose has authored 36 papers receiving a total of 963 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Biomedical Engineering, 15 papers in Polymers and Plastics and 10 papers in Electrical and Electronic Engineering. Recurrent topics in Navonil Bose’s work include Advanced Sensor and Energy Harvesting Materials (18 papers), Dielectric materials and actuators (9 papers) and Conducting polymers and applications (9 papers). Navonil Bose is often cited by papers focused on Advanced Sensor and Energy Harvesting Materials (18 papers), Dielectric materials and actuators (9 papers) and Conducting polymers and applications (9 papers). Navonil Bose collaborates with scholars based in India, Russia and Portugal. Navonil Bose's co-authors include Sampad Mukherjee, Epsita Kar, Biplab Dutta, Nillohit Mukherjee, Sukhen Das, Mousumi Basu, Dheeraj Mondal, Biplab Kumar Paul, A. C. Legon and L.C. Willoughby and has published in prestigious journals such as ACS Applied Materials & Interfaces, Physical Chemistry Chemical Physics and Energy Conversion and Management.
